Step Seven – What Are Patches and Do You Need Them?
A patch is generally the term used to refer to pieces of software that are created to give updates or fixes to existing programs that need to be rehashed or repaired. Patches fixes bugs, replaces graphics and improves a program’s performance or functionality. Patches are very useful and are usually needed if there are certain imperfections in the programs you are using, however, patches that are not made perfectly can also lead to other problems.
What are the Type of Patches?
Programmers create different forms of patches, each having its own function and characteristics. Software that have proprietary policies are delivered as executable files instead of sources. Such types of patches alters the executable program run by the user by either completely replacing the entire executable program or just making changes to the binary file.
Other patches may also be circulated as actual source code themselves. In such cases, there would be certain textual differentiation between the original source code and the one included in the patch. Such kinds of patches are made for projects that have open sources. For these types of patches, the programmers assume that the users would be able to do the
Click here to continue reading


